Born into a military family, Bower spent much of his childhood traveling from air force base to air force base. He moved from Florida to Oklahoma to Hawaii, where he completed schooling through the second grade.

As his father, John, would work his way to Lt. Col. at Canon AFB, Sean made new stops in Virginia, Florida and New Mexico.

After his father’s retirement from the Air Force, Sean and his family returned to Florida, making their permanent home in Merritt Island.

Sean attended Merritt Island High School, proudly following in the footsteps of his brother and father by wearing the number 14 for the football team. While at Merritt Island High, he said he first considered making a living by the pen, thanks in large part to the encouragement and kindness of Ms. Burns.

After high school, Bower studied journalism at the University of Central Florida and would earn a bachelor of arts in communications, further pushing him into the world of literature.

Years would go by before Bowers would return to his old passion of writing stories. After digging up folders full of partially-completed stories that were only ever read by his sister, he finally began the first novel he would ever finish: The Hybrid Order.
